This five module online self-directed course is developed to help front-line practitioners working with immigrant and refugee communities to better understand issues of sexual violence and develop a supportive response for survivors with intersectional identities. After completing this course, you will be able to:

  • Understand a feminist, anti-oppressive approach to sexual violence and harassment that incorporates intersectionality.
  • Be knowledgeable about responding to and supporting senior women, disabled women, 2SLGBTQIA+ communities and women who have been trafficked.
  • Be knowledgeable about existing resources and supports appropriate to specific populations.
  • Understand community-based responses and learn how to use them in your work. 

Criteria for Participation

This course is open to settlement workers and service providers who are working in or with the immigrant and refugee-serving sector across Ontario, and who are willing to: 

  • Commit to approximately 2-4 hours of learning per week
  • Engage in a weekly discussion forum  

At the successful completion of the course, you will receive a certification of completion from OCASI.
